Latest Patents

Sugioka's notable patent is for a watertube boiler and its method of combustion. This design includes a multitude of heat absorption water tubes strategically forming a heat absorption watertube unit within the furnace. The innovative structure allows for effective combustion pathways for various boiler types, such as natural circulation, forced circulation, and once-through boilers. By optimizing the arrangement of water tubes to facilitate better flame impingement and enhancing the air/fuel mixture ratios, his invention is pivotal in controlling nitrogen oxide emissions while reducing the overall volume of the boiler.
